Easiest Campfire Nachos

These campfire nachos are made with tortilla chips, cheese, black beans, avocado, and topped with El Pato salsa and fresh veggies. It's a quick and easy dish perfect for sharing around the fire.

Instructions

  1. 1.

    Lightly oil the bottom of a large Dutch oven to prevent the nachos from sticking.

  2. 2.

    For the first layer, evenly spread ⅓ of the chips into the Dutch oven, topped with ¼ of the sauce, ¼ of the black beans, ¼ cup of cheese, and a handful of avocado, green onions, and cilantro.

  3. 3.

    Repeat for the second layer.

  4. 4.

    For the third and final layer, use the remaining ⅓ portion of chips, ½ can El Pato, ½ can black beans, ½ cup cheese, and the remaining avocado, onion, and cilantro.

  5. 5.

    Cover the Dutch oven and place on a metal grill over your campfire for about 10 minutes, until the cheese has melted.

  6. 6.

    Serve with the lime wedges.
